About The Position

At NorthBay Health, the Patient Services Representative (PSR) performs a combination of duties encompassing reception, appointment scheduling, authorization, registration, referrals and medical record management. Adheres to system policies related to confidentiality. The PSR functions as part of a clerical and customer service team in support of the clinic practice. Responsibilities

  • Greets patients and/or visitors.
  • Monitors and reviews provider(s) schedules to ensure appointments are booked with appropriate appointment type, and for correct time allocation in accordance with department scheduling policies and procedures.
  • Answers phones and manages phone calls to determine caller’s needs. Takes appropriate messages. Directs phone call and/or message to appropriate provider, supervisory personnel, or other department staff. Places confirmation or rescheduling calls.
  • Updates and verifies demographic and insurance/payer information and ensures accurate entry in to the system for new and existing patients. Utilizes this information during the registration process.
  • At the end of the visit, ensures the patient has appropriate paperwork and follow up appointment as needed.
  • Collects co-payments and, if required, share of cost, deductibles and fees, documenting information in system, as appropriate. Communicates patient financial liability to the patient.
  • Maintains and reconciles cash journal on a daily basis. Processes cash flow per policy.
  • Initiates the pre-registration process to determine insurance type, authorization and eligibility process as appropriate. Ensures timely management of department billing and charge processes prior to scheduling patients.
  • Aware of third party payer restraints, coverage and treatment allocation. Assists in processing appropriate forms required for billing (e.g. TAR, Medicare forms, Workers Comp forms).
  • Verifies and documents eligibility and benefits for all payers including identifying and resolving all managed care and third party requirements prior to first visit. Utilizes telephone and Internet eligibility sources appropriately.
  • Informs and updates patient of authorization status as appropriate.
  • Initiates, completes and documents authorization process for all requests for initial and recurring visits. Contacts appropriate resource to obtain authorization.
  • Copies/scans insurance card and other required paperwork for chart, Business Office, and Physician Billing Service, as appropriate
  • Obtains signatures on all required registration forms. Examples include but are not limited to: consent to treat, financial agreement and payer specific documents.
  • Researches and answers inquiries related to referrals, authorization and eligibility, charges, Explanation of Benefits and denied claims.
  • Pulls and prepares medical record in preparation for patient appointments. Assures all required documents and forms are available.
  • Files loose documents appropriately and in a timely manner.
  • Follows process for medical record storage and retrieval.
